Kitchen Design Osceola FL
A genuinely effective kitchen design exemplifies the harmony of form and function. It goes beyond choosing appealing cabinets and countertops; it focuses on crafting a space that is functional, efficient, and inviting. Every outstanding design relies heavily on workflow. Classic concepts like the "kitchen work triangle"—which maps the relationship between the refrigerator, sink, and stove—are still relevant. Modern kitchen layouts tend to expand this into a "zone" system, with distinct spaces for prep, cooking, cleaning, and storage. Effective kitchen design emphasizes layered lighting, blending general, task, and accent lights to ensure functionality and mood.

Kitchen Units Designs Osceola FL
Choosing kitchen units is the defining factor for style and efficiency. Door design determines the aesthetic direction. Shaker-style units remain timelessly popular, with a simple, clean-lined frame that works beautifully in traditional, farmhouse, and even contemporary settings. For a modern, sleek look, flat-panel (or "slab") doors are the definitive choice, often designed without any visible hardware. Innovative cabinet designs extend beyond mere style. Consider units that extend all the way to the ceiling to maximize storage and eliminate the "dust-trap" gap. Integrated features like pull-out spice racks, corner carousels, and dedicated drawers for recycling and waste are essential for a clean and organized space.

Kitchen Remodel Designs Osceola FL
Kitchen remodel designs entail a full-scale renovation, focusing on new materials, surfaces, and appliances. A well-executed remodel creates a cohesive palette from the floor up. For flooring, materials like vinyl and porcelain options offer the look of wood or natural stone but with superior water resistance and durability. For countertops, quartz remains the top choice, offering a non-porous, low-maintenance surface in thousands of styles. However, quartzite and marble remain sought for their striking patterns. A well-planned renovation also incorporates an eye-catching backsplash, which can be the visual centerpiece, tying all the other material and color choices together into a harmonious whole.

Small Kitchen Design Osceola FL
Creating a small kitchen that works beautifully depends on intelligent planning and perceptual strategies. Every inch of space should be optimized for storage and practical use. The number one rule is to use vertical space; upper cabinets that extend all the way to the ceiling provide invaluable storage for less-used items and also draw the eye upward, making the room feel taller. Innovative storage solutions such as pull-out spice racks, rotating corner shelves, and deep drawers maximize efficiency. Bright, light colors such as whites and soft grays help open the space, while glossy backsplashes or shiny hardware enhance the airy feel.

Small Kitchen Design Ideas Osceola FL
Creative concepts for small kitchens can turn compact rooms into functional, airy environments. For very narrow spaces, a "single-wall" kitchen, which lines up all cabinets and appliances on one wall, is a great solution. Complementing the single-wall with a compact mobile cart or foldable table increases functionality. Two-wall galley designs optimize space and improve kitchen flow. A key idea for any small kitchen is to use appliance "garages" or pocket doors to hide items like toasters and blenders, which keeps precious counter space clear. Using glass-front upper cabinets or a few floating shelves can also prevent the space from feeling too "cabinet-heavy" and boxed-in.

How can I achieve a high-end, decorated look that will actually last in Florida's humidity?
Achieving a lasting luxury look in Florida requires focusing on the foundational materials, not just the visible finishes. Many beautiful kitchens fail within 2-5 years because they are built on standard particleboard cores that swell and delaminate from constant moisture. We insist on marine-grade plywood for all cabinet carcasses, as it is engineered with waterproof glue to resist the ambient humidity that permeates every coastal home. This stable foundation ensures your decorative doors, custom panels, and intricate moldings remain perfectly aligned and functional for decades, protecting your entire design investment from the inside out.

Are painted cabinets a bad idea with the intense sun and salt air on the coast?
Painted cabinets are an excellent choice, provided the finish is engineered for our coastal environment. Standard latex or lacquer will yellow, crack, and peel when exposed to UV rays and salt air. For a durable, furniture-quality finish, we use a multi-step process culminating in a catalyzed conversion varnish. This is a chemically-cured coating that creates a hard, non-porous shell, offering superior resistance to moisture, scratches, and sun damage. It ensures your chosen color remains vibrant and the surface is easy to clean, unlike inferior finishes that become sticky or chalky over time.
My current kitchen doors are warping. How do you prevent this with new custom woodwork?
Warping is a direct result of improper wood acclimation, a critical step many builders skip to save time. We prevent this by having all solid hardwoods for your project delivered and stored inside your home for 5-10 days before fabrication begins. This allows the wood to reach its equilibrium moisture content, matching the specific humidity level of your house. By building with wood that is already stable in its final environment, we eliminate the post-installation expansion and contraction that causes doors to stick, drawers to bind, and unsightly gaps to appear at the joints.

Can you match new decorative elements to my existing molding or antique furniture?
Yes, matching existing architectural details is a core part of our custom design process. We can replicate any molding profile by creating custom knives for our shaping equipment, ensuring new crown molding or light rail perfectly complements your home's character. For finishes, we don't rely on standard color decks; we create custom stains and glazes, hand-applying them to achieve the exact color, depth, and patina of your existing pieces. This meticulous, on-site color matching is impossible with factory-finished components and is essential for a seamless, integrated design in a renovation.
